The Kung Fu Panda video game (2008), widely regarded as a standout movie tie-in, is a popular choice for emulation on mobile and handheld devices using the PPSSPP emulator. While it was natively released for platforms like PlayStation 2 and Xbox 360, its accessible performance and engaging combat make it a staple for fans seeking a nostalgic experience on the go. Core Gameplay Mechanics

The game is an action-adventure "beat 'em up" that captures the essence of the film through a mix of combat, platforming, and light RPG elements.

Combat System: Players primarily control Po, utilizing his signature "Iron Belly" and "Panda Quake" moves. The combat is straightforward but rewarding, featuring light/heavy attacks and combos that can be upgraded using coins collected throughout levels.

Playable Characters: While Po is the lead, players can occasionally control Master Shifu and members of the Furious Five (Tigress, Monkey, Mantis, Crane, and Viper) in specific levels or mini-games.

Platforming & Exploration: The game includes 13 levels that vary from navigating the Jade Palace to the Valley of Peace. Mechanics like tightrope walking and double-jumping (the "Flying Squirrel" technique) are central to progression.

Upgrades & Collectibles: Players can spend collected coins at the end of each level to improve Po's health, unlock new fighting techniques, and even purchase different outfits. Performance on PPSSPP

If you're looking to play Kung Fu Panda on the PPSSPP emulator, you’re in for a treat. This 2008 movie tie-in is widely considered one of the best of its era, often described as a kid-friendly version of God of War. 🐼 The Story of Po's Journey

The game follows the clumsy but determined panda, Po, on his quest to become the legendary Dragon Warrior. While it hits the major plot points of the first film—like the tournament at the Jade Palace and the final showdown with Tai Lung—it also expands the world with original missions and villains.

Expanded Lore: You’ll face enemies not seen in the movie, such as the Wu Sisters (leopards), the Great Gorilla, and the Blackhoof Boar Clan.

Playable Heroes: While Po is the star, you also get to control Master Shifu and members of the Furious Five, each with unique styles—like Crane’s flight levels or Monkey’s agile rooftop combat. 🎮 Gameplay Features

The game blends beat-'em-up combat with platforming and light RPG elements.

Combat Styles: Use "Fast" and "Strong" attacks to build combos. Special moves include the Panda Quake (ground slam) and Panda Tumble (rolling into enemies).

Upgrades: Collect gold coins throughout levels to upgrade Po's health, damage, and even buy new outfits.

Chi Energy: Defeated enemies drop blue Chi, which powers your special "Awesome Moves". 🚀 Optimized for PPSSPP
